There is a significant gap in the cost of living between these two cities. Spalding is 15.4% cheaper than Stromsburg. With a cost index of 59 vs 70, the difference would have a meaningful impact on a household's monthly budget. Someone relocating from Spalding to Stromsburg should plan for substantially higher expenses across most categories.

On the housing front, median rent in Spalding is $655/month compared to $831/month in Stromsburg — a 21% difference. Home values follow the same pattern: Spalding is more affordable at $92,200 median vs $159,100.

Median household income in Spalding is $54,250 compared to $61,182 in Stromsburg (-11.3%). The higher salaries in Stromsburg partially offset the cost difference, but don't fully close the gap. Looking at affordability, residents of Spalding spend roughly 14.5% of their income on rent, less than the 16.3% in Stromsburg.

Climate-wise, both cities share similar average temperatures (49°F vs 51.8°F). Stromsburg receives more rainfall at 26.6" per year compared to 23.8" in Spalding.
